summaryrefslogtreecommitdiff
path: root/dns
diff options
context:
space:
mode:
authorKirill Ponomarev <krion@FreeBSD.org>2003-10-09 12:29:20 +0000
committerKirill Ponomarev <krion@FreeBSD.org>2003-10-09 12:29:20 +0000
commit005437f6beb0155e09d012c8973526a81236f26b (patch)
treeb14a006856658d4157ca37051c2611096213d362 /dns
parent Fix building of suexec with Russian and SLL patches. (diff)
- Update to 0.60.1
- Add missing dependency on poslib PR: 57719 Submitted by: maintainer
Notes
Notes: svn path=/head/; revision=90707
Diffstat (limited to 'dns')
-rw-r--r--dns/posadis/Makefile21
-rw-r--r--dns/posadis/distinfo2
-rw-r--r--dns/posadis/files/patch-configure11
-rw-r--r--dns/posadis/pkg-plist42
4 files changed, 49 insertions, 27 deletions
diff --git a/dns/posadis/Makefile b/dns/posadis/Makefile
index 9e74c3c89e21..7da3da2244db 100644
--- a/dns/posadis/Makefile
+++ b/dns/posadis/Makefile
@@ -6,7 +6,7 @@
#
PORTNAME= posadis
-PORTVERSION= 0.50.9
+PORTVERSION= 0.60.1
CATEGORIES= dns
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
MASTER_SITE_SUBDIR= ${PORTNAME}
@@ -14,22 +14,23 @@ MASTER_SITE_SUBDIR= ${PORTNAME}
MAINTAINER= sergei@kolobov.com
COMMENT= "Domain Name Server (DNS) implementation"
+LIB_DEPENDS= poslib.0:${PORTSDIR}/devel/poslib
+
GNU_CONFIGURE= yes
-CONFIGURE_ARGS= --with-cxxflags="${CXXFLAGS}" --disable-gtk
+CONFIGURE_TARGET= --build=${MACHINE_ARCH}-portbld-freebsd${OSREL}
+USE_LIBTOOL= yes
+INSTALLS_SHLIB= yes
-MAN1= posadis.1 posctl.1 posask.1
-MAN5= posadis.conf.5 posadis-domains.conf.5
-DOCS= AUTHORS ChangeLog NEWS README TODO
+PLIST_SUB= VERSION="${PORTVERSION}"
-post-patch:
- ${RM} -f ${WRKSRC}/doc/posadis.info*
+MAN1= getzone.1 posadis.1 posadis-getroots.1 posask.1 poshost.1
+MAN5= posadisrc.5
+DOCS= AUTHORS ChangeLog README TODO
.if !defined(NOPORTDOCS)
post-install:
@${MKDIR} ${DOCSDIR}
-.for file in ${DOCS}
- ${INSTALL_DATA} ${WRKSRC}/${file} ${DOCSDIR}
-.endfor
+ cd ${WRKSRC} && ${INSTALL_DATA} ${DOCS} ${DOCSDIR}
.endif
.include <bsd.port.mk>
diff --git a/dns/posadis/distinfo b/dns/posadis/distinfo
index 6c38b445f2e1..1f8c28ab0b7b 100644
--- a/dns/posadis/distinfo
+++ b/dns/posadis/distinfo
@@ -1 +1 @@
-MD5 (posadis-0.50.9.tar.gz) = 74992c1fbf0ac8dbc4869010c0f91bfc
+MD5 (posadis-0.60.1.tar.gz) = feccf256162504785e994e5394594615
diff --git a/dns/posadis/files/patch-configure b/dns/posadis/files/patch-configure
deleted file mode 100644
index 237157e10174..000000000000
--- a/dns/posadis/files/patch-configure
+++ /dev/null
@@ -1,11 +0,0 @@
---- configure.orig Fri Feb 28 00:45:14 2003
-+++ configure Fri Feb 28 00:45:47 2003
-@@ -963,7 +963,7 @@
- # an executable is not found, even if stderr is redirected.
- # Redirect stdin to placate older versions of autoconf. Sigh.
- if (makeinfo --version) < /dev/null > /dev/null 2>&1; then
-- MAKEINFO=makeinfo
-+ MAKEINFO="makeinfo --no-split"
- echo "$ac_t""found" 1>&6
- else
- MAKEINFO="$missing_dir/missing makeinfo"
diff --git a/dns/posadis/pkg-plist b/dns/posadis/pkg-plist
index 555fb27686d9..a70ab37bba25 100644
--- a/dns/posadis/pkg-plist
+++ b/dns/posadis/pkg-plist
@@ -1,12 +1,44 @@
+bin/getzone
bin/posadis
-bin/posctl
+bin/posadis-config
+bin/posadis-getroots
bin/posask
-@unexec install-info --delete %D/info/posadis.info %D/info/dir
-info/posadis.info
-@exec install-info %D/info/posadis.info %D/info/dir
+bin/poshost
+include/ltdl.h
+include/posadis-%%VERSION%%/auth_mem.h
+include/posadis-%%VERSION%%/cacheapply.h
+include/posadis-%%VERSION%%/configuration.h
+include/posadis-%%VERSION%%/forward.h
+include/posadis-%%VERSION%%/hashvector.h
+include/posadis-%%VERSION%%/lib.h
+include/posadis-%%VERSION%%/masterfile.h
+include/posadis-%%VERSION%%/pbl.h
+include/posadis-%%VERSION%%/query.h
+include/posadis-%%VERSION%%/recursive.h
+include/posadis-%%VERSION%%/resolver.h
+include/posadis-%%VERSION%%/stdquery.h
+include/posadis-%%VERSION%%/vector.h
+include/posadis-%%VERSION%%/zones.h
+include/posadis-%%VERSION%%/zonetransfer.h
+include/posadis-%%VERSION%%/secondary.h
+include/posadis-%%VERSION%%/updates.h
+@dirrm include/posadis-%%VERSION%%
+lib/libltdl.so.4
+lib/libltdl.so
+lib/libltdl.la
+lib/libltdl.a
+lib/posadis/revmap.so.0
+lib/posadis/revmap.so
+lib/posadis/revmap.la
+lib/posadis/localhost.so.0
+lib/posadis/localhost.so
+lib/posadis/localhost.la
+@dirrm lib/posadis
+lib/posadis-%%VERSION%%/include/posadis-config.h
+@dirrm lib/posadis-%%VERSION%%/include
+@dirrm lib/posadis-%%VERSION%%
%%PORTDOCS%%%%DOCSDIR%%/AUTHORS
%%PORTDOCS%%%%DOCSDIR%%/ChangeLog
-%%PORTDOCS%%%%DOCSDIR%%/NEWS
%%PORTDOCS%%%%DOCSDIR%%/README
%%PORTDOCS%%%%DOCSDIR%%/TODO
%%PORTDOCS%%@dirrm %%DOCSDIR%%